Israeli Police Shoot, Kill Palestinian Man in Al-Quds

TEHRAN (Tasnim) – Israeli police said officers shot and killed a man on Saturday after he allegedly tried to carry out a stabbing attack on a soldier outside the occupied Old City of East Jerusalem al-Quds.

The suspect was not immediately identified, but is believed to have been a Palestinian. Amateur footage showed a man in blue jeans and a black jacket lying still on the ground at the Lion's Gate, on the eastern side of the Old City, AP reported.

Israeli medics said that Israeli security forces, while firing on the suspect, had lightly wounded a 42-year-old woman in the leg.

Israeli police spokesman Micky Rosenfeld said the attacker was “armed with a knife” and approached an officer who responded to the attack.

The Old City is home to holy sites sacred to Muslims, Christians and Jews, including the flashpoint compound of the Al-Aqsa mosque.

Tensions there have been high in recent years, and clashes often erupt between Palestinian protesters and Israeli forces over the entrance to the site.

The Palestinians want East Jerusalem (al-Quds) to be the capital of their future state.
